About this House

Love an open floor plan? Looking for something already updated? 791 E. Smith Rd has it! Immaculate and ready to move in! This 2BR, 2BA home has a gorgeous rustic-modern flair and includes a great Den space with French Doors that could convert into a 3rd BR. Totally renovated from top to bottom in recent years: Roof, Siding, Windows, Electrical Panel, HVAC, Water Heater, Flooring, Lighting, Both Baths. Master bath features dual sinks, custom tile shower, and lots of storage/shelving. The home has been freshly painted with new carpet in the bedrooms. All appliances stay, including the washer and dryer. Be ready for summer entertaing with 0.74 acres, a fenced-in backyard, and stamped concrete patio with built-in fire pit. Convenient location to highways, shopping, and only a couple minutes from the Historic Medina Square! Enjoy extra piece of mind with the 1yr home warranty provided. 791 E Smith Rd, Medina, OH 44256 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 1,057 sqft single-family home built in 1940. It last sold for $130,000 on May 3, 2017.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$254,500, with a rent estimate of $2,241/month.
